Ottawa, Ks vs Launceston Wso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Ottawa, Ks, Usa and Launceston Wso, Australia is approximately 14,847 km or 9,226 mi.
  • To reach Ottawa, Ks in this distance one would set out from Launceston Wso bearing 71.5°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Ottawa, Ks bearing 65.9° or ENE .
  • Ottawa, Ks has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Launceston Wso has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 1.6 °C (2.9°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.6 °C (31.7°F) more in Ottawa, Ks.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 329.2 mm (13 in) more which is equivalent to 329.2 l/m² (8.08 US gal/ft²) or 3,292,000 l/ha (351,937 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 3.2° higher in Ottawa, Ks than in Launceston Wso.
